strokedwindsor 11 Report post Posted January 6, 2011 engine specs on my 402w stroker. if i can remember? first i got one of those A351 motorsports sportsman blocks back in the 90's! $800 bucks. since then its been done 2 times. last time the heads were leaking at the valve stems. roush 200 heads. tore out my motor and had the whole thing redone. now since its been done 2 yrs ago sitting on my engine stand. 402w cu in stroker. steel forged crank and eagle rods from CHP. i order the kit back in the 90's. probe pistons which i believe are 58 cc? not sure. AFR 205 heads with custom HR cam from ed curtis. specs! 242 248 600 621 110. vic jr manifold toped off with a 750 HP carb from BIGS. 1 \3\4 FPT headers. ex is dr gas x-pipe 3'' into 2.50 ex with 2 chamber flows! loud and nasty on the last engine i had it with the roush heads and smaller cam. this thing is going to be nasty with that high lift cam!!. full manual c-4 from JPT with 10'' converter from JPT. reserve manual. took a while to learn the new shift pattern!. 3.89 true trac with 31 spline axles from currie. mono leafs and caltracs with MT drag radials. 275-60-15. sump pump with mallory eletric fuel pump. i did all this yrs ago since my car has been sitting. i hope for 500 plus HP? someone said 550? engine dyno very soon. need to go over engine since its been sitting!. any quess's on hp? thanks and sorry for the long post.
